After the recent construction next door, we’ve been dealing with a lot of dust settling on our balcony furniture. The dust is so thick that it covers everything overnight, making it hard to enjoy the space. My partner has tried sweeping it up with a duster but it just seems to come back worse than before. Should I consider hiring professional cleaning help or am I missing something in my approach?

To tackle the issue without hiring professionals immediately, here are some practical steps you could try:

1. Use a Microfiber Cloth: These cloths trap more dust than regular dusters and can help in reducing the amount of dust that gets airborne during cleaning.
2. Wear Protective Gear: When dealing with dust, wearing a mask and gloves can prevent inhaling particles and protect your hands from irritation.
3. Regular Sweeping with a HEPA Vacuum Cleaner: A high-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) vacuum cleaner is much better at capturing fine dust than standard ones, making it more effective in cleaning up the debris.
4. Seal Off Affected Areas: You can use plastic sheeting to cover furniture and other items that are prone to dust accumulation. This will help contain the mess until you can clean thoroughly.
5. Increase Ventilation: Opening windows (if weather permits) or using air purifiers can help in circulating fresh air and reducing indoor pollutants.
